The Future of Firewall Management: Trends and Technologies
The changing landscape of cybersecurity is requiring a rethink at firewall administration . Traditional, hands-on approaches are proving inadequate to address the rising complexity of modern networks and the advanced nature of today's threats. Key advancements include the significant adoption of cloud-native firewalls, offering greater scalability and flexibility. Furthermore, automation, leveraging intelligent learning and automation tools, is appearing as a vital factor for optimizing operations and minimizing the burden on security staff. Zero-trust network access, integrated directly into firewall systems , represents another essential shift, alongside the use of behavioral detection and response capabilities to proactively detect and address potential breaches. Finally, unified visibility and governance across various firewalls will be essential for maintaining a secure security posture .
